Etc Nginx Conf.D Default.Conf
Understanding the Basics of Nginx Conf.D Default.Conf
Nginx Conf.D Default.Conf is a configuration file that is used to set rules for how a server should operate. It is made up of a series of directives that define how content should be served. The directives can affect a broad scope, such as requests to the entire server or they can be more fine-grained and affect a particular location or request type.
Nginx Conf.D Default.Conf files are located on the Nginx server and can be used to configure how the server responds to various requests, such as static file requests, authentication requests, or SSL certificate requests. Additionally, the configuration file can be used to configure the server for specific applications, such as a web application or database backend.
Nginx Conf.D Default.Conf is important because it allows a server administrator to customize how the Nginx server processes requests. It is also used to make sure the server is able to serve content from the correct locations. This can be especially important for hosting applications where different components can be located on different servers.
Configuring Nginx Conf.D Default Config Files
Configuring Nginx Conf.D Default.Conf is not difficult, but it does require some knowledge of the server and its configuration. In order to configure the server, a few pieces of information must be made available. First, it is necessary to determine the server’s IP address or hostname. This can be done by running the “hostname” command from the command line.
Once the IP address or hostname is determined, the Nginx user should be created in the appropriate location in the Nginx installation directory. Additionally, the list of locations or “locations” files must be configured. This involves setting the location directives for each of the locations that will be served by the Nginx server.
Finally, it is important to configure the “default” file, which is responsible for the overall behavior of the server. This will contain directives that will determine the response from the server to various requests, such as static file requests, authentication requests, or SSL certificate requests.
Benefits of Nginx Conf.D Default.Conf
Nginx Conf.D Default.Conf can be used to improve the performance and security of a server. By taking advantage of directives, a server administrator can optimize the way the server responds to a variety of different requests. This can greatly improve the speed with which a server can respond, as well as the security of the server.
Nginx Conf.D Default.Conf also provides a simple way to customize how a server behaves. This allows a server administrator to tailor the server’s response to a wide range of requests. This can be especially useful for applications that require the server to respond differently based on the type of request.
Finally, Nginx Conf.D Default.Conf is also important for ensuring that the server is secured against malicious attacks. By taking advantage of directives, a server administrator can make sure that the server is not vulnerable to common attack vectors, such as SQL injection or cross-site scripting.
Understanding the Syntax of Nginx Config Files
Nginx Conf.D Default.Conf files are made up of a series of directives that control how the server behaves. These directives are written in a specific syntax so that they can be understood by the server. The syntax can be broken down into two main parts: directives and values.
Directives are the commands that tell the server how to act. They are written in all capital letters and must be followed by a colon (:) and a value. The value is the parameter that comes after the directive and defines the behavior of the directive. Values can be written as strings (enclosed in quotes), numbers (enclosed in quotes) or boolean (true/false).
For example, a directive might be “server_name” and its value might be “www.example.com”. This tells the server that when a request is made to www.example.com, the server should respond. The directive and its value are separated by a colon (:).
Troubleshooting Nginx Config Files
Occasionally, a server administrator will encounter an issue with a Nginx Conf.D Default.Conf file. There are a few potential causes of issues, including syntax errors, typos, or incorrect values. In order to troubleshoot an issue, a server administrator should first make sure that the syntax is correct.
Incorrect syntax can be caused by typos, incorrect values, or missing semicolons. In order to validate the syntax, it is important to run the config file through a validator. There are a number of free online validators available, such as the Nginx Config Validator.
Once the syntax has been validated, it is important to check all of the values and make sure they are correct. This can involve checking the server IP address, port numbers, and location paths. Any incorrect values should be updated so that the server can process the request correctly.
FAQs
What is Nginx Conf.D Default.Conf?
Nginx Conf.D Default.Conf is a configuration file that is used to set rules for how a server should operate. It is made up of a series of directives that define how content should be served.
What does the default file contain?
The default file is responsible for the overall behavior of the server. This will contain directives that will determine the response from the server to various requests, such as static file requests, authentication requests, or SSL certificate requests.
How do I troubleshoot issues with the Nginx configuration file?
In order to troubleshoot an issue, a server administrator should first make sure that the syntax is correct. Once the syntax has been validated, it is important to check all of the values and make sure they are correct.
Conclusion
Nginx Conf.D Default.Conf is a powerful configuration file that allows server administrators to customize how a server operates. By taking advantage of the features available in the configuration file, server administrators are able to optimize the performance and security of a server. Additionally, with a little bit of knowledge, troubleshooting issues with a Nginx configuration file can be relatively straightforward.
Thank you for reading this article. Please check out our other articles for more information about configuring Nginx!
Related Posts:
- Centos 7 Nginx Error Log Not Write Centos 7 Nginx Error Log Not Write What is Nginx? Nginx is an open source web server and web application framework created by Igor Sysoev for the common website hosting…
- Easyphp Httpd.Conf Location Nginx Easyphp Httpd.Conf Location Nginx What is Nginx? Nginx is an open source web server and proxy server that is mainly used for serving static content and also provides reverse proxying…
- Sites Available And Sites Enabled Nginx Sites Available and Sites Enabled Nginx If you are a web developer or system administrator, you might be familiar with Nginx as a web server with excellent performance and scalability.…
- Nginx Conf Read Environment Variable Nginx Conf Read Environment Variable What is Environment Variable ? An environment variable is a dynamic named value that can affect the way that running processes will behave on any…
- Nginx Change Default Document Root Nginx Change Default Document Root Overview Nginx is one of the most popular web servers in the world and is used by millions of people to host their websites. It…
- Configuration File Etc Nginx Nginx Conf Test Failed Configuration File Etc Nginx Nginx Conf Test Failed What is Nginx? Nginx is an open-source, high-performance web server. It is used to serve static content, such as HTML and images,…
- Nginx Conf Serve Static Files Nginx Conf Serve Static Files What is Nginx? Nginx is an open source web server created in 2004 by Igor Sysoev. It’s fast and reliable, making it an ideal web…
- Proxy_Set_Header Cookie Nginx Proxy_Set_Header Cookie Nginx What is Proxy_Set_Header Cookie? Proxy_Set_Header Cookie is an Nginx directive used to send cookies to a proxy server. A cookie is a collection of data sent by…
- Nginx Virtual.Conf Debian 9 Nginx Virtual.Conf Debian 9: Konfigurasi Nginx yang Efektif Nginx atau Engine X adalah sebuah perangkat lunak web server yang juga berfungsi sebagai reverse proxy, load balancer, dan HTTP cache. Kinerja…
- Emerg Open Etc Nginx Snippets Phpmyadmin.Conf Failed Emerg Open Etc Nginx Snippets Phpmyadmin.Conf Failed What Is Nginx? Nginx is a web server software, similar to Apache, used for serving webpages. It is open source, and is often…
- Nginx Proxy Based On Location Nginx Proxy Based On Location Overview of Nginx Proxy Server Nginx is an open-source web server and proxy server created by Igor Sysoev. It has been one of the most…
- How To Restrict Ip Access Nginx How To Restrict Ip Access Nginx Introducing Nginx Nginx is a web server that is often used to handle traffic for websites due to its speed and its ability to…
- Webdav Nginx Ubuntu 16.04 Webdav Nginx Ubuntu 16.04 Introduction to Webdav with Nginx in Ubuntu 16.04 The ever-evolving world of the internet has given us a powerful platform to share information, media, and files…
- Listen Directive In Www.Conf Nginx Listen Directive In WWW.conf Nginx What is a Listen Directive? The listen directive is a configuration directive that informs the Nginx server to accept requests on a network port. It…
- 502 Bad Gateway Codeigniter Nginx 502 Bad Gateway Codeigniter Nginx What is a 502 Bad Gateway Error? A 502 Bad Gateway Error is an HTTP status code that indicates entry points for a web page…
- Nginx Wordpress Ubuntu 18.04 Nginx Wordpress Ubuntu 18.04 Introduction to Nginx Nginx is a web server software for hosting websites and applications. It is open-source and highly configurable, making it a popular choice for…
- Nginx Static Location For Multiple Django Nginx Static Location For Multiple Django What is Nginx? Nginx is an open source web server written in C that is well-known for its performance and speed. Nginx is one…
- Use Https As Default Nginx Use HTTPS as Default Nginx What is Nginx? Nginx is an open-source, high-performance, extensible web server and reverse proxy. It can be used as a web server to serve static…
- Index.Htm On Nginx.Conf Index.Htm On Nginx.Conf Introducing Nginx.Conf Nginx.Conf is a configuration file for the Nginx web server software, developed by Russian open-source software developer Igor Sysoev. Nginx.Conf contains directives (configuration commands) for…
- 413 Request Entity Too Large Nginx Bitnami 413 Request Entity Too Large Nginx Bitnami What is Nginx Bitnami? Nginx Bitnami is a web server designed to deliver content to the web via its own "standalone" web server…
- Enable Memcached Nginx Debian 9 Enable Memcached Nginx Debian 9 Memcached Basics Memcached is a distributed memory caching system that greatly enhances the performance of network-based applications. It is a great tool that allows data…
- Redirect Url To Subdomain Nginx Redirect Url To Subdomain Nginx Introduction to URL Redirection and Subdomain URL redirection is a technique used to transmit users to a different page when they click on a link…
- Nginx Rewrite Deny Access Except Nginx Rewrite Deny Access Except What is Nginx Rewrite Rules? Nginx rewrite rules are a powerful tool for customizing your website's behavior. When a request comes in, Nginx will check…
- Where Is Nginx Document Root Where Is Nginx Document Root What Is Nginx? Nginx is an open source, high-performance web server and reverse proxy software popular on Linux and Unix. It is used to serve…
- How To Move Nginx Web Root How To Move Nginx Web Root Introduction By default, your Nginx web root, also known as the root directory, is located at /usr/share/nginx/html. However, it is a common practice to…
- Upload Max Filesize Php Nginx Serve UPLOAD MAX FILESIZE PHP NGINX SERVE What is UPLOAD MAX FILESIZE? UPLOAD MAX FILESIZE is a parameter in PHP and Nginx that allows you to control the maximum size of…
- Nginx Conf Sample Using Cache Load Balancer Nginx Conf Sample Using Cache Load Balancer Understanding Nginx and Load Balancing Nginx, an open source web server, has become a popular choice among web developers for its performance and…
- Nginx Conf Wordpress Root Directory Nginx Conf Wordpress Root Directory What Is Nginx? Nginx is a powerful web server that can be used to serve static or dynamic content. It has been used by some…
- Nginx On Ubuntu 18.04 Nginx On Ubuntu 18.04 What is Nginx? Nginx is a free, open-source, high-performance web server software. It is known for its stability, rich feature set, simple configuration, and low resource…
- Nginx Ssl Port For Https Nginx SSL Port For HTTPS What is Nginx? Nginx is an open-source, high performance web server software used to serve high-traffic websites and other web applications. Nginx has been the…